Our Home

Chantry Gardens is a residential care home in Trowbridge, Wiltshire. Here, we provide person-centred care and support for three people with a variety of needs, including a learning disability, autism, and other complex needs.

Supporting You

Our dedicated team are passionate about providing high quality care and support, so our housemates can lead fulfilling lives. They ensure everyone’s unique social, emotional, and medical needs are met.

The people we support are encouraged to engage with activities they love. The household regularly enjoys cinema trips, visiting the local animal park, and heading out to the local shopping centre.

We enjoy exploring surrounding areas such as Bath, Bristol and Swindon. With so many places to visit, every day is an adventure for us!

Facilities

Chantry Gardens is a lovely bungalow, and each resident has their own bedroom, which is decorated to reflect their individual personality.

We have plenty of communal areas, including a lounge and kitchen – perfect for housemates to engage and socialise with each other. Our home also benefits from a quiet room where people can choose to rest, listen to music, read, or express their creativity through arts and crafts.

Community

We’re situated in a convenient location close to bus routes that connect us to Trowbridge and the surrounding area. We use public transport to access local amenities, including a cinema, restaurants, and shops.

We’re close to Bath where we enjoy going for days out and shopping. In nearby Southwick, a small charity-funded café employs people who have disabilities and we enjoy going there for coffee, cake, and to engage with the animals they have.

We are also close to some other Voyage Care homes, and we enjoy sharing activities with them, such as bowling.
